Annapolis

The origin and history of Annapolis.

Etymology

Originally named "Anne Arundell's Towne" after an English noblewoman, later reinterpreted to honor Princess Anne of Denmark — combining "Anna" (a Latin form of Anne) with the Greek suffix "-polis" ("city").

Origin: Latin
